About T Kokubo
T Kokubo is a scholar working on Gastroenterology, Clinical Biochemistry and Biochemistry, having authored 17 papers that have together received 289 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Synthesis and Characterization of Heterocyclic Compounds (2 papers), Neuroendocrine Tumor Research Advances (2 papers), Carcinogens and Genotoxicity Assessment (2 papers), Pancreatitis Pathology and Treatment (2 papers), Pancreatic and Hepatic Oncology Research (2 papers), Medical Imaging and Pathology Studies (2 papers), Click Chemistry and Applications (1 paper) and Spectroscopy and Quantum Chemical Studies (1 paper). The work is most often cited by research in Oncology (136 citations), Surgery (161 citations) and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ine (93 citations). T Kokubo has collaborated with scholars based in Japan and Canada. Frequent co-authors include Y Itai, Y Atomi, A. Kuroda, Y Haraguchi, Akira Terano, Manabu Minami, Kyo Itoh, Kuni Ohtomo, Yoichi Hayashi and Y. Fujimura.
